dine with chef chartrand at osfm

The Old Strathcona Farmers’ Market is holding several dinners called Indigenous Taste of the Market with chef Shane Chartrand this spring. Chef, who runs Paperbirch in the Market, explores indigenous flavours via foods from OSFM vendors—expect an intimate dining experience that blends food, culture and storytelling. The next one is Wednesday, April 15. Tix: $120/p+.

maria pato is here!

Two terrific events with Maria Pato of Portugal’s Luis Pato are coming up. Luis Pato championed the native Baga grape in the Barraida region, developing new techniques in winemaking, while keeping traditional wine growing at the fore. Both daughters followed their father into crafting beautiful wines in Barraida. Maria is carrying on with her father at Luis Pato, while Filipa makes wine close by, with her husband Belgian somm William Wouters. Taste what all the excitement is about at a tasting at Color de Vino and a wine dinner at Monsoon.
